How was the tundra formed?

The tundra formed through a combination of factors including glaciation, weathering, and erosion over millions of years. Climate conditions in these regions are characterized by low temperatures, short growing seasons, and permafrost which all contribute to the unique tundra landscape.


Why was it difficult for scientists to predict how earths climate will be affected by changes in the atmosphere?

Predicting how Earth's climate will be affected by changes in the atmosphere is difficult because the climate system is complex and influenced by numerous interacting factors, making it challenging to model accurately. Additionally, human activities can introduce unpredictable variables that further complicate predictions. The long timescales and nonlinear dynamics of the climate system also contribute to the uncertainty in predicting future climate outcomes.


What factors affecting Perth's climate?

Perth's climate is influenced by its proximity to the ocean, the prevailing wind patterns, the presence of the Leeuwin Current, and the coastal geography. These factors contribute to the city's Mediterranean climate with hot, dry summers and mild, wet winters.


How are different colors of soil formed and what factors contribute to their variations?

Different colors of soil are formed by the presence of various minerals and organic matter. Factors such as climate, vegetation, and the type of parent rock can contribute to the variations in soil color.


What can affect the climate of an area?

Factors such as latitude, proximity to bodies of water, altitude, and prevailing wind patterns can all affect the climate of an area. Human activities, such as deforestation and urbanization, can also contribute to changes in climate.

What two factors does climate depend on over a period of time affect?

Climate depends on temperature and precipitation patterns over a period of time. These factors contribute to the overall weather conditions in a region and influence the climate in terms of its classification (e.g., tropical, temperate, arid).
